Author Bakiner, Onur,
Title Truth commissions : memory, power, and legitimacy / Onur Bakiner.
Publisher Philadelphia : University of Pennsylvania Press, [2016]



Descript 1 online resource
Content text txt
Media computer c
Carrier online resource cr
Contents Truth, power, and legitimation in truth commission processes. Definition and conceptual history of truth commissions: what are they? what have they become? ; Speaking truth to power? the politics of truth commissions ; One truth among others? truth commissions' struggle for truth and memory -- Zooming in: political and social change through truth commissions. Truth commission impact: an assessment of how commissions influence politics and society ; Explaining variation in truth commission impact (I): Chile and Peru ; Explaining variation in truth commission impact (II): evidence from thirteen countries ; Comparing truth commissions' memory narratives: Chile and Peru -- Zooming out: coming to terms with the past through truth commissions. Nation and (its new) narration: a critical reading of truth commissions.
